Webware.com (Free subscription) | 05/29/2008
Netvibes , a company offering services for creating personalized home pages and a platform for widgets, announced on Thursday that founder and Chief Executive Tariq Krim is stepping aside. Although Chief Operating Officer Freddy Mini will be taking his place as CEO, Krim will remain on the Paris-headquartered company's board of directors. No concrete reason for his departure was provided. In a release...

You will without doubt already know that Freddy Mini is replacing Tariq Krim as CEO of Netvibes. I think it's a good decision. Freddy Mini, Chief Operating Officer of Netvibes for 2 years and based in San Fransisco, has incomparable experience: he was CEO of ZDNet Europe. and then Musicme, before agreeing to join us at Netvibes in 2006.
